Output 18686a95a2c8426d313043105a78d0506dca1d1512632d6015b417e75dfb31fd:0

value
776143
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f07959a1ff246c5a0b419a64e3a333eda58f92dd OP_EQUAL
address
3PcXU8wiYXR6XvRR487ZF8jebXWUiacXyR
transaction
18686a95a2c8426d313043105a78d0506dca1d1512632d6015b417e75dfb31fd
spent
true